MIME wrapping of Signed Receipts

1998-03-04 13:27:29
I would like to be specific about the mime wrapping of a Signed Receipt so
we can see consistant behavior on it.  To be specific I want to insert a new
item between bullets 9 and 10 in section 2.4

10.  The signedData/Receipt is then wrapped in an application/pkcs7-mime
wrapper with the smime-type parameter set to "signed-receipt".  This will
allow for identification of signed receipts without haveing to crack the
ASN. The smime-type paramter would still be set as normal in any securiting
layer wrapped around this message.  It makes no sense to try and use a
multipart/signed at this point be cause there is no mime on receipt itself
so the content cannot be detached and placed in a multipart/signed.


Process question:  I don't see any place in the request for the pkcsk7-mime
request where the values of smime-type are restricted.  Are they just
restricted by the S/MIME message draft or are they completely unrestricted?
In one case this edit would need a corresponding change in the message draft
and in the other no changes by Blake are required.
